Veterinary assistants advance their career through hands on work and training. Another way to start a career in being a veterinary assistant after high school is by either getting a GED or going to a technical school and get a degree there to better help your chance on getting a job and a better pay than just working with just a GED. In a technical school, the classes a person will take will mainly revolve around scientific classes, some lecture classes, and some laboratory work. “The BLS states that jobs for veterinarian technicians are expected to grow at a rate much above the national average”. People are getting more pets as members of the family. They’re putting money toward services like animal dental care (Veterinarian). The projected job growth from 2012-2022 was 30% (Veterinary Technician Education). Reports has said that veterinary technicians will have good opportunities in public health, food and animal safety, national disease control, and biomedical research on human health problems.
